Course Content: During the TOEFL Practice exam held before the course, the instructor determines the student's current score, strengths and weaknesses, and prepares a program for the needs of the student on the following topics:

Reading Skills: Reading passages during the exam are usually composed of academic articles. Student and teacher focus on reading comprehension, finding the main idea, and searching for details. They look at all the question types that they will encounter during the exam, and they complete many exercises on multiple choice, sentence placement, categorization, and summarization questions.

Writing Skills: There are 2 writing tasks during the exam. (Integrated and Independent) In class, tips are given on how to write your composition, what you should do, and what you should not do. Studies are done on composition, planning and creation.

  • Integrated: (150-225 words) First, a paragraph on the subject is read, and then the student listens to a lecture. Students are shown how to easily complete your task of comparing and contrasting the reading and the audio.
  • Independent Composition: (min 300 words) Students are shown how to easily write a composition with an outline, good paragraph organization, proper grammar, and vocabulary.

Listening Skills: In order to improve students' listening skills, many listening exercises are made during the lessons and various recommendations are given for each question type. The teacher helps the student prepare for multiple choice questions, questions with more than one answer, sorting, and matching in the table. Students are given helpful hints on note taking, listening carefully, finding keywords and using time correctly.

Speaking Skills: The speaking section consists of 4 tasks. The first is an independent task and the other three are integrated (related to reading and/or listening). The student should try to maximize their score by talking without long pauses, giving relevant answers to the questions, utilizing key words, and speaking with correct pronunciation.

  • Independent Speaking Section: The candidate is asked his/her opinion about a familiar subject.
  • Integrated Speaking Section: Candidates first read an article and listen to an audio, then are asked to talk about them.

Vocabulary (Vocabulary): In the reading, writing, listening and speaking sections, vocaublary knowledge is important. Vocabulary knowledge is expanded during the course.

Grammar (Grammar Knowledge): The teacher will focus on the student's grammar issues.

The benefits of the TOEFL test:

• Flexible - you can take the exam on the days and times you choose.

• Fast - results are typically available within 5 business days.

• Global - there are test centers around the world.

• Practical - the exam is completed in a single sitting within approximately 3 hours

• Unlimited - the right to receive an unlimited number of exam results for 2 years.
